Legal modernisation in Vietnam - Barriers and recommendations

  • TAO THI QUYEN
Keywords: Legal modernisation; legal thinking; lawmaking

Abstract

The modernisation of the law to adapt to the context of globalisation, international integration, and the fourth industrial revolution is an objective requirement of many countries around the world. Each country will face different barriers in the process of modernising its legal system. In Vietnam, there are many barriers that have been causing difficulties for the process of legal modernisation. The article proposes a number of solutions to overcome those barriers, such as innovating legal thinking; identifying theories in legal scientific research and lawmaking; improving the legislative process; increasing financial and human resource investment in lawmaking; and establishing a mechanism to control and eliminate group interests in lawmaking.
